Explore all careersA Storeperson manages order preparation and stock tracking in a warehouse, ensuring efficient handling and organisation of goods.

In Australia, a full time Storeperson generally earns $1,046 per week ($54,392 annual salary) before tax. This is a median figure for full-time employees and should be considered a guide only. As you gain more experience you can expect a potentially higher salary than people who are new to the industry.
This industry has experienced strong growth in employment numbers over recent years. There are currently 136,500 people working as a Storeperson in Australia compared to 122,600 five years ago. A Storeperson may find work across all regions of Australia.
Source: Australian Government Labour Market Insights
If a career as a Storeperson interests you, consider enrolling in a Certificate III in Logistics. You’ll develop a range of practical skills including using an inventory system, organising stock control and ordering, receiving and storing stock. A Certificate III in Warehousing Operations may also be appropriate.
